RTI Reports from MBA Colleges

The Right to Information (RTI) reports from Indian Institutes of Management (IIMs) offer valuable insights into the admission processes, student demographics, and other institutional data. These reports serve as a transparency tool, ensuring public access to detailed information about the operations and decisions of these prestigious institutions.

  1. Admission Statistics and Diversity:
    The RTI reports often include detailed statistics on the number of applicants, shortlisted candidates, and those ultimately offered admission. Data is typically categorized by various demographics, including gender, academic background, and reservation categories such as General, EWS, NC-OBC, SC, ST, and PWD. This data helps in understanding the diversity and inclusivity of the student body across different IIMs.
  2. Cut-Off Scores and Selection Criteria:
    The RTI reports reveal the cut-off scores for various stages of the admission process, such as the CAT (Common Admission Test) percentile, Written Ability Test (WAT), Personal Interview (PI), and academic records. This transparency helps prospective students understand the competitive landscape and prepare accordingly.
  3. Placement and Salary Data:
    Many RTI reports provide information about the placement statistics, including the number of students placed, the average and median salaries offered, and the sectors in which graduates find employment. This data is crucial for prospective students evaluating the return on investment of an IIM education.
  4. Faculty and Infrastructure:
    Information about the faculty strength, qualifications, and student-to-faculty ratio is often included. Additionally, details on campus facilities, library resources, and other infrastructural aspects may be provided.

Overall, RTI reports from IIMs offer a transparent view into the functioning and performance of these institutions, helping stakeholders, including prospective students, parents, and policymakers, make informed decisions.
